A young lady identified as Anuladiva has taken to social media to share her experience of how she escaped being kidnapped by two elderly women on her way back from the salon in Ilorin, Kwara state.
She took to her Instagram page to narrate the story:"Enough of this, it has to stop. That was how i almost got kidnapped on the 8th of this month at about 10pm when i was returning from the salon i went to style my hair at Tipper-garage, Tanke Ilorin. It all happened like this: i was dabout crossing to the other side of the road to get bike home when a Sienna car with two elderly women parked across the road suddenly one of these women dropped from the car and started calling a name which sounds similar as mine"

"My attention was drawn at first i thought i was been called but when i realized it wasn't my name i bothered less, this woman didn't stop calling also moving closer to me with her left hand inside her black scarf covering her shoulder and her chest, the other woman in the car was telling me if my mother should get to me without me entering the car, i wouldn't like myself.
I was seriously confused yet i didn't utter a word. This woman was almost at my side when the Alfa selling recharge card by the road tapped me saying "aren't you the one b your mother is calling?". The woman coming close to me noticed the Alfa talking to me, she quickly ran to her friend in the car of which the drove off, the Alfa was then confused asking if she wasn't my mother, i was speechless for a few seconds not knowing what was going on. He then stopped a bike to take me home he also told me to be more careful.
That was hoe God saved me from being kidnapped by those two evil women. Who knows what they had wanted to do with a grownup like me. Students, Workers, Corpers, infant everyone pls let us all be careful this festive season most especially in this Ilorin mst of them are looking for money to buy new
